Output 43ec698c438c2deb2e31a3e6143a307aea547477336c65b5b8bf524af5b15fc2:2

value
911579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be5199a74401183c9afdae11aae1f3ab42cb0dee OP_EQUAL
address
3K3L4g1dYpFK9PdD5X4AT75sNsjX7A8KMY
transaction
43ec698c438c2deb2e31a3e6143a307aea547477336c65b5b8bf524af5b15fc2
confirmations
134771
spent
true